A _____ reinforcer is innately satisfying and it does not take any learning on the organism's part to make it pleasurable.

A) secondary
B) primary
C) tertiary
D) intermediary

Primary Reinforcer

A stimulus that is naturally rewarding and satisfying, and requires no learning to become desirable, such as food or water.

Innately Satisfying

Actions or objects that are inherently pleasurable and do not require learning to be enjoyed.

Learning

The process of acquiring knowledge or skills through experience, study, or being taught.
